After a lot of trial and error, I have created my very own submod specially for those who struggle with BPD! This submod includes

-Informational BPD Topics

-Celebrities and Inspirational Stories

-Daily Check In Dialogues with Monika

-BPD Comfort and Coping & Grounding Techniques

-Poetry Readings!

INSTALLATION:

  1. Download the zip
  2. Extract the folder into your MAS "game/submods" folder
  3. Launch MAS and enjoy!

since this is my first ever submod, feedback is more than welcome! there may be a few bugs but i will adjust as needed!
